🛡️ CVE-2026-50159 on Ubuntu — node-mermaid
Description
Mermaid is a JavaScript tool that uses Markdown-inspired text to create and modify diagrams and charts. Prior to 10.9.8 and 11.16.1, Mermaid is vulnerable to CSS injection via sibling combinator selectors generated from diagram-supplied class or id names. An attacker who can supply diagram text can inject arbitrary CSS into the rendered page, potentially altering the appearance or behavior of unrelated page elements. This issue is fixed in versions 10.9.8 and 11.16.1.

How this vulnerability can be exploited
This issue can be reached over the network, attack complexity is low, an attacker needs no privileges on the target. A user must be tricked into taking some action. Rated impact: confidentiality none, integrity low, availability none.
